sass-loader安装+Failed to resolve loader: sass-loader You may need to install it.解决方法

 

最新更新(2023.10.13)

  • 我的node版本是v16.14.0,踩了无数个sass版本的坑后,终于找到了对应nodeV16版本的sass。
  • 版本安装错误时,卸载错误版本的sass
  • npm uninstall node-sass
  • npm uninstall sass-loader -D
  • 然后安装
  • npm i sass-loader@10.2.0 -D
  • npm i node-sass@6.0.1 -D

-----------------------------------------------------------------------------------------------------------------------------------------

方式一:

通过 cnpm 安装node-sass

 cnpm install node-sass --save 

方式二:

通过npm 安装

        1、安装sass-loader

 npm install sass-loader --save-dev 

        2、安装 node-sass

 npm install node-sass --save-dev

        如若不安装node-sass ,会出现如下错误:

ERROR  Failed to compile with 1 errors                                                                                                                                              3:13:52 PM
 error  in ./src/styles/index.scss
 Module build failed (from ./node_modules/sass-loader/dist/cjs.js):
 Error: Cannot find module 'node-sass'
     at Function.Module._resolveFilename (internal/modules/cjs/loader.js:636:15)
     at Function.Module._load (internal/modules/cjs/loader.js:562:25)
     at Module.require (internal/modules/cjs/loader.js:692:17)
     at require (internal/modules/cjs/helpers.js:25:18)
     at getDefaultSassImplementation (D:\WebStormProject\tourism-supervision-service-platform\node_modules\sass-loader\dist\getDefaultSassImplementation.js:24:10)
     at getSassImplementation (D:\WebStormProject\tourism-supervision-service-platform\node_modules\sass-loader\dist\getSassImplementation.js:19:72)
     at Object.loader (D:\WebStormProject\tourism-supervision-service-platform\node_modules\sass-loader\dist\index.js:40:61)
 @ ./src/styles/index.scss 4:14-225 14:3-18:5 15:22-233
  @ ./src/main.js
  @ multi (webpack)-dev-server/client?http://localhost:9999/sockjs-node (webpack)/hot/dev-server.js ./src/main.js
posted @ 2020-07-11 12:33  徐小禹_web  阅读(8376)  评论(4编辑  收藏  举报